[Study on optimization method of dynamic extraction process].
Dongzhe Wang1, Jun Zhang, Liyan Zhang
1Institute of Chinese Materia Medica, China Academy of Chinese Medical Sciences, Beijing 100700, China. wdz1985@163.com
A new dynamic extraction process significantly reduces extraction time by 79% compared to traditional methods. This optimized approach ensures consistent results and lowers production costs for herbal extracts.
Area of Science:
- Pharmacognosy
- Chemical Engineering
- Analytical Chemistry
Context:
- Traditional extraction methods often lack efficiency and can be time-consuming.
- Optimizing extraction processes is crucial for maximizing yield and ensuring component consistency in herbal medicine.
Purpose:
- To develop and validate a novel, time-efficient extraction optimization method.
- To compare a dynamic optimization process against orthogonal design for Sanqi extraction.
Summary:
- The dynamic optimization process demonstrated comparable results to orthogonal design in terms of marker component concentration and total solids yield ( <5% variation).
- Fingerprint analysis showed 100% similarity between extracts from both methods, validating the dynamic approach's efficacy.
- The dynamic process achieved a 79% reduction in extraction time.
Impact:
- This method offers a significant improvement in extraction efficiency for herbal products.
- Reduced extraction time translates to lower energy consumption and decreased production costs.
- The dynamic optimization strategy provides a scalable and cost-effective alternative for industrial applications.
